Hyderabad: With just days left for the residuary state of AP to start functioning independently from June 2, officials have started making preparations for massive infrastructure development projects in Seemandhra.

Officials of the medical and health department have started the process to identify land for the development of a world-class hospital on the lines of All India Institute of Medical Sciences.

After picking half-a-dozen venues, the proposals would be sent to  the Centre to approve one of the six sites and subsequently release grants and relevant permissions. Officials have requested the Collectors of all the 13 districts to identify vast open stretches land (measuring up to 500 acres).

If the departments do not own such a large piece of land at one location, the AP government is even willing to acquire the land from private parties by paying compensation. The district administration heads have been asked to identify the areas  where the government will not face any problems in land acquisition.
